Southampton weather in June (Hampshire, United Kingdom)
What can you expect from the weather in Southampton during June? Check out this comprehensive weather guide.
In Southampton the weather in June is generally perfect, with pleasant temperatures and moderate rainfall. June is a summer month. Daytime temperatures hover around 20°C, while nights can cool down to about 12°C.
Southampton in June usually receives moderate rainfall, averaging around 62 mm for the month. Delving into the climate records from the past 30 years, one can predict that nearly 11 days of the month will see rainfall.
With around 211 hours of sunshine, the days are mostly sunny. It gives a pleasant and vibrant feel to the area.
If you're a fan of comfortable temperatures and drier conditions, June is a great time to visit. June, July, August and September generally stand out with the best circumstances. While January, February and December tend to showcase less optimal conditions.

So, what should you wear in Southampton in June?
For visitors traveling to Southampton, we recommend wearing layers. So maybe a skirt, t-shirt, shorts for during the day and jeans and a warm jacket for some days and evenings. Bring a rain jacket in case it rains during your stay. Plan on layering your clothes. With a water temperature of around 14°C there is no need to bring your swimwear.What To Do
